We are seeking an Operations Associate for a company in West Des Moines, IA!
Schedule: Onsite, M-F 8am-5pm
Assignment: 9-month contract
Pay: $19.74/hour
Travel: none
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Process daily work associated with your department which may include asset movement, account transfers, or new account set-up and maintenance
- Process routine and complex transactions in an accurate, timely and efficient manner
- Proactively work to identify, interpret and resolve potential problems
- Independently follow procedures to meet service level agreements and achieve quality metrics
- Learn, use and support various financial products, software and systems
- Comply with company policies and regulatory requirements
- High School Diploma or GED
- 1+ years of experience working with Microsoft Office
Really catch our eye with:
- Bachelor’s Degree
- 1+ years of experience in the financial services industry
- 1+ years of experience processing in a high volume and deadline driven environment
Our top performers share the following traits:
- High attention to detail; the ability to process work accurately and meet deadlines
- Ability to work independently and think critically exercising good judgment
- Excellent problem resolution, organizational, and follow-up skills
- Strong professional communication; ability to develop positive working relationships
- Ability to embrace change and work in a fast-paced environment
